SUPERDRUG PLANS TO SAVE SHOPPERS
WITH LAUNCH OF ‘SUPERPRICES’ COMMITMENT

-saving customers £36m a year with new price cuts -

Superdrug this week announces a new commitment to help customers save pounds off their everyday health and beauty needs. From Wednesday (21st January) Superdrug will rebrand all 900+ stores with new branding Superprices, we’ll SAVE you.

Superprices, which launches this Wednesday (21st January), has been designed to offer market beating price cuts on the company’s best selling lines.

The company estimates that it will save customers in excess of over £3m every month this year on these Superprices products alone - selling one million of each of these lines.

• Lynx body-sprays, anti-perspirants and shower gels for £1.49 each (usually £1.88 to £2.79)
• Pantene shampoo and conditioner (200ml) 99p each (usually £1.79)
• Always Ultra at 99p each (usually £1.45 to £1.59)
• Radox herbal bath, shower and hand-wash, 99p each (usually £1.66)
• Impulse body sprays, 99p each (usually £1.89)

The Superprices banner will also see a raft of other price promotions and deals across every area of the store.

Jeremy Seigal, CEO AS Watson Health & Beauty (UK) which owns Superdrug said: “Superdrug has been the best value health and beauty retailer on the high street for over 40 years. Our new Superprices campaign aims to offer our customers significant savings on their favourite products.”
